Fish Sticks (6 pieces, ~120g)

Essence & Sympoum:
Crisp, golden exoskeleton yielding to tender, flaky fish within. The crunch announces tactile satisfaction; the warm interior reassures the palate. Slightly oily, slightly salty, each bite whispers indulgence while fortifying the body. Protein-rich, it grounds the diner in a corporeal contentment; selenium and vitamin B12 evoke cellular vigilance, vitamin D whispers bone and immune fortitude.

Nutritional Profile:

  • Calories: 250–300 kcal

  • Protein: 12–15 g

  • Fat: 12–15 g

  • Carbs: 20–25 g

  • Sodium: 500–700 mg

  • Micronutrients: Selenium, Vitamin B12, Vitamin D

Deficiency Consequences:

  • Protein: Muscle wasting, fatigue, weakened immunity

  • Selenium: Oxidative stress, thyroid dysfunction

  • Vitamin B12: Anemia, neuropathy, cognitive fog

  • Vitamin D: Weak bones, immune susceptibility

Therapeutic Effects:

  • Protein: Muscle maintenance, repair, satiety

  • Selenium: Antioxidant defense, thyroid support

  • Vitamin B12: Red blood cell formation, nerve health

  • Vitamin D: Bone density, immune resilience


Creamed Corn (1/2 cup, ~125g)

Essence & Sympoum:
Sweet, velutinous kernels swathed in luscious cream. The gentle sweetness forms a comforting cadence; the cream’s silkiness caresses the tongue. It contrasts the fish sticks’ crispness, creating a mild, uplifting warmth. Folate, vitamin C, magnesium, and potassium support blood, nerves, and vitality, whispering nostalgia of hearth-side indulgence.

Nutritional Profile:

  • Calories: 100–150 kcal

  • Protein: 2–3 g

  • Fat: 5–7 g

  • Carbs: 15–20 g

  • Fiber: 1–2 g

  • Micronutrients: Vitamin C, Folate, Magnesium, Potassium

Deficiency Consequences:

  • Vitamin C: Scurvy, poor wound healing

  • Folate: Megaloblastic anemia, fatigue

  • Magnesium: Muscle cramps, mood disturbances

  • Potassium: Weakness, arrhythmia

Therapeutic Effects:

  • Vitamin C: Collagen synthesis, immune support

  • Folate: Red blood cell formation, cellular repair

  • Magnesium: Neuromuscular function, energy metabolism

  • Potassium: Muscle and heart rhythm regulation


Scalloped Potatoes (1 cup, ~200g)

Essence & Sympoum:
Tender, layered potatoes bathed in cream and cheese; a golden, bubbling embrace. Soft richness envelops the mouth in warmth. Cheesy notes evoke comfort; starchy weight grounds body and mind. Calcium, potassium, vitamin A, and protein add structural and metabolic fortification, transforming simple starch into a ritual of corporeal satisfaction.

Nutritional Profile:

  • Calories: 250–350 kcal

  • Protein: 6–8 g

  • Fat: 12–18 g

  • Carbs: 30–40 g

  • Fiber: 2–3 g

  • Micronutrients: Calcium, Vitamin A, Potassium, Protein

Deficiency Consequences:

  • Calcium: Weak bones, cramps

  • Vitamin A: Night blindness, immune deficiency

  • Potassium: Fatigue, cardiac irregularities

  • Protein: Muscle wasting, repair deficiency

Therapeutic Effects:

  • Calcium: Skeletal integrity, nerve and muscle function

  • Vitamin A: Vision, skin health, immunity

  • Potassium: Electrolyte balance, cardiovascular stability

  • Protein: Amino acids for repair and satiety
